Bunkie Board for latex, on metal frame

About to buy a low profile foundation / slatted bunkie board to place on a traditional metal frame for my King latex mattress (DIY layers). The low profile foundation /slatted board is 1.5 inches high, and the depth of the metal frame it would sit inside is 1.75 inches high. So the edge of the metal frame will extend 1/4” above the foundation.

I’m worried about the latex sitting directly on the extra metal protruding up and getting damaged. The foundation is not returnable if there’s an issue.

Is this an actual issue or am I overthinking?

I can probably pull out the width of the frame slightly so that the metal edge would be past the latex mattress edge but that will reduce how much of the board is sitting on the rail for support and risk shifting. The rails are 1.5” wide.
